1.China National Offshore Oil Corp has made a large-sized natural gas field discovery in the Bohai oilfield, which will likely ease the gas shortage in northern China, the company said on Wednesday.
2.Taiwanese shipping company Wan Hai Lines has joined the INTTRA network, a maritime digital trading platform which offers the ability to transact container orders online.
3.SANYA -- A team of 59 Chinese researchers returned Tuesday to Sanya in southern Hainan Province from the Mariana Trench after completing a 54-day,7,292-nautical-mile deep-sea research mission.
4.Commenting on a new study on seafarers and digitalization, the International Chamber of Shipping has concluded that the maritime workforce is unlikely to be adversely affected by the rise of digital disruption.
5.Maersk and NetEase Kaola enters into a strategic partnership to bolster global growing consumption.
6.September was the cruellest month for the Port of Hong Kong when box volumes declined further than in any previous month this year.Total throughput at the port fell 16.2% to 1.513m teu compared to the September 2017 figure of 1.806m teu.
7.China's iron ore futures settled lower on Friday.The most active contract for January 2019 delivery ended the day session down 1.62 percent at 515 yuan per ton.
8.British Petroleum (BP) has started the construction of a new lubricant blending plant in northern China's port city of Tianjin with an investment of 1.5 billion yuan.
